Carbon Black Cloud Sensor: High repcli memory utilization in Mac

Issue/Introduction
- Repcli using several GB of memory over time
- Sensor logs show long running repcli processes over multiple days
Environment
- Carbon Black Cloud Sensor: 3.6.1 and Above
- macOS: 10.16 and Above
Cause
Long repcli processes are failing to stop, resulting in a memory leak - DSEN-16606
Resolution
- This will be fixed in the 3.7.1 sensor
- Workaround: Restart the endpoint to clear memory
